Meet Jill

Never in my wildest imagination would I have ever thought I’d have a blog, podcast, and multiple online courses, and a book for beginning gardeners. In fact, I never expected to grow a garden in the first place!

But after I quit my job to become a stay-at-home mom in January 2013, I sought to help out our new one-income family by growing a garden to save money on groceries.

And I was hooked.

But, as a new gardener with no experience or help, I struggled with finding the most basic gardening information. Google and failure were my primary teachers.

That’s why after a few seasons, hours of research, and a gut-level love for gardening that wouldn’t go away, I started helping other beginning gardeners like me grow their own gardens, giving them a “shortcut” around the mistakes I made.

I started writing blog posts and filming YouTube videos right away, and in January 2017 I launched the Beginner’s Garden Podcast. In October 2019 I wrote my first traditionally published book — Vegetable Gardening for Beginners — having no idea that its release in April 2020 would coincide with a world of new gardeners during a worldwide pandemic.

On a personal note, my husband Matt and I live in the Russellville, Arkansas area with our children, Drew and Alyssa; our dog Lucy; three cats; and eighteen chickens. Though I am the primary gardener of our 3,000 square-foot area, my husband helps me with all the big projects, like building raised beds and the chicken coops.

After working as a manager at a local Ford dealership for a decade after college, God made the way for me to stay home with our children in January 2013. Besides gardening and writing, podcasting, and teaching about gardening, I also have been able to pursue my lifelong passion of writing Bible studies.
